Castiliscar, Zaragoza, Spain
Overview
Castiliscar is a tiny, tranquil village in the Zaragoza province of Spain, with just over 200 residents. Steeped in medieval history, it's known for its peaceful countryside, welcoming community, and laid-back pace of life.
Best Time to Visit
April-June or September-October for mild weather and fewer visitors.
Local Tips
Shops and restaurants may close mid-afternoon for siesta. Public transit options are limited, consider renting a car for day trips.
Cultural Etiquette
Greet locals with a friendly 'buenos días.' Tipping is appreciated but not obligatory (round up at cafés). Dress modestly in churches; relaxed dress is fine elsewhere.
Safety Warnings
Castiliscar is very safe with virtually no crime. Watch your step on cobbled streets and drive cautiously on rural roads.
Hidden Gems
Visit the Visigothic crypt beneath the Church of San Juan and explore nearby ancient Roman ruins. The village also hosts small traditional festivals where visitors are warmly welcomed.
